Auction: 5028 - The Samuel King Collection of Highly Important British Gold Coins
Lot: 160
xGeorge II, Five Guineas, 1729, young laureate head left, georgivs.ii. dei.gratia. toothed border both sides, rev. inverted die axis, crowned quartered shield of arms, crown band less ornate, seven hearts to Hanoverian Arms, eleven strings to Irish harp, Scottish Arms with inner frame of lis, date at top, .m.b.f.et.h.rex.f.d.b.et.l.d.s.r.i.a.t.et.e. edge inverted inscription in raised letters with first stop struck over a cross due to collar slippage, inverted N´s in anno, .decvs.et.tvtamen anno.regni.tertio (Schneider 555; MCE.278; S.3663), small dig on cheek, with underlying brilliance, very fine, reverse better Estimate £ 3,000-4,000
